two.1.4) Short description

NHS Bath and North East Somerset Integrated Care Board ("BSW") is commissioning a specialist assessment, supervision and support service for eating disorders.

BSW is directly awarding a contract to the existing provider Oxford Health NHS Foundation Trust in accordance with the criteria outlined in Regulation (9) of the Health Care Services (Provider Selection Regime) Regulations 2023. The value of the contract is £1,413,046 per annum.

The contract will be awarded for two years, with a total lifetime value of £2,826,092.

The service will commence on 1st April 2024.

This service will be subject to a competitive process commencing in 2024.

Section six. Complementary information

six.3) Additional information

The Commissioner made the decision of directly awarding the incumbent

provider Oxford Health NHS Foundation Trust in accordance with the following five criteria outlined in Regulation (9) of the Health Care Services (Provider Selection Regime) Regulations 2023:

• Quality and innovation

• Value

• Integration, collaboration, and service sustainability

• Improving access, reducing health inequalities and facilitating choice

• Social value

It has been advised that Oxford Health NHS Foundation Trust has the evidenced ability to deliver the activity required to meet service requirements. A direct award to Oxford Health NHS Foundation Trust would be appropriate and present the best value for the Commissioner in this circumstance.

This is a Provider Selection Regime (PSR) intention to award notice. The awarding of this contract is subject to the Health Care Services (Provider Selection Regime) Regulations 2023. For the avoidance of doubt, the provisions of the Public Contracts Regulations 2015 do not apply to this award. The publication of this notice marks the start of the standstill period. Representations by providers must be made to decision makers by 5th April 2024. This contract has not yet formally been awarded; this notice serves as an intention to award under the PSR.

The decision was approved in line with Bath & North East Somerset Integrated Care Board's Scheme of Reservation and Delegation by the Finance and Investment Committee. There were no conflicts of interest identified among committee members.
